One cup of Whataburger small fry is around 237 grams and contains approximately 667 calories, 6.7 grams of protein, 33 grams of fat, and 87 grams of carbohydrates.

Nutrition Facts

Serving size (236.6667g)
Amount per serving % Daily Value*
Calories 666.6666
Total Fat 33.3333g 0%
Saturated Fat 6.6667g 0%
Polyunsaturated Fat g
Cholesterol 0mg 0%
Sodium 633.3333mg 0%
Total Carbohydrate 86.6666g 0%
Dietary Fiber 6.6667g 0%
Total Sugars 0g
Protein 6.6667g 0%
Vitamin D 0IU 0%
Calcium 0mg 0%
Iron 2.4mg 0%
Potassium 1366.6667mg 0%
